David Johnson already has experience running out of shotgun

The Arizona Cardinals are expected to run their offense mostly out of a shotgun formation. New coach Kliff Kingsbury believes there is no reason not to. That means the running game for the Cardinals will look different.

However, it won’t be new for running back David Johnson.

“I actually love that,” he told reporters when he met with the media after the start of the team’s offseason program. “I did that in college. That’s all we did in college was the gun, read-option type thing. I think it really opens up more space for me and makes me be able to read the defense a little more.”

In general, the offense will be new for the team. However, running the ball out of the shotgun will not be a big adjustment for Johnson.

“I’ve been doing it five years in college, so I got used to it. ”
